HC Deb 05 July 1977 vol 934 cc482-3W
Mrs. Wise

asked the Secretary of State for Industry why the British Steel Corporation is closing a factory at Greenwich which was opened only three years ago; and if he will make a statement.

Mr. Les Huckfield

The British Steel Corporation tells me that the closure is entirely due to a very large reduction in demand for reinforcing steel in the area which the plant at East Greenwich was specifically designed to service.
